Hi everyone! If you’ve recently been in a reading slump or are interested in getting into reading I highly recommend you read “Normal People” by Sally Rooney. If you’re not into reading but need a new show to watch, you can find Normal People on Hulu. It’s my favorite show and one of my favorite books. It explores how two people can help shape one another. There isn’t a specific plot, it’s a story of two people, Connell Waldron and Marianne Sheridan, learning how to navigate their relationships while struggling with communication, mental health, social class, and college transition. Some people I’ve recommended this to found it to be a slow start but loved it in the end. I think it's a beautifully written book, really relatable, especially for people who struggle with being vulnerable, relationships, or finding their way in the world.
